Cerebras Systems builds the world's largest AI chip, 56 times larger than GPUs. Our novel wafer-scale architecture provides the AI compute power of dozens of GPUs on a single chip, with the programming simplicity of a single device. This approach allows Cerebras to deliver industry-leading training and inference speeds and empowers machine learning users to effortlessly run large-scale ML applications, without the hassle of managing hundreds of GPUs or TPUs.
Cerebras' current customers include top model labs, global enterprises, and cutting-edge AI-native startups. OpenAI recently announced a multi-year partnership with Cerebras, to deploy 750 megawatts of scale, transforming key workloads with ultra high-speed inference.
Thanks to the groundbreaking wafer-scale architecture, Cerebras Inference offers the fastest Generative AI inference solution in the world, over 10 times faster than GPU-based hyperscale cloud inference services. This order of magnitude increase in speed is transforming the user experience of AI applications, unlocking real-time iteration and increasing intelligence via additional agentic computation.

Cerebras builds wafer-scale AI processors—single chips delivering tens of PB/s of memory bandwidth and a dataflow architecture that accelerates at a granularity no multi-device system can match.
The Advanced Technology Group (ATG) is
Cerebras
’ pathfinding organization. We
work ahead of product to explore new architectures,
demonstrate
breakthrough performance on
scientific and AI workloads, and shape the technical roadmap for future Cerebras hardware and
software. Our work regularly appears at top-tier venues (Supercomputing, SIAM, IEEE, and
NeurIPS
) and directly influences the design of next-generation wafer-scale systems.

Most AI research today is shaped by the constraints of existing hardware. This role starts from the other direction: what would you build if the architecture let you rethink the fundamentals? You will design and develop AI models and training methodologies on wafer-scale hardware, working at the level of optimization theory, model architecture, and statistical foundations rather than assembling existing components.
The ATG sits at the intersection of AI, computational science, and computer architecture, and your work will draw on all three. You will collaborate closely with Cerebras’ ASIC, compiler, kernel, and AI teams as well as external partners at universities and national laboratories.
